Transaction c3bb7b3765661cb8f140a60cd7edf144dfcc3ca2d2111eae39877031e8fe03f1
1 Input
1 Output
-
c3bb7b3765661cb8f140a60cd7edf144dfcc3ca2d2111eae39877031e8fe03f1:0
- value
- 3074973
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c6fef189b8f79197261cde27df639262609d7efb OP_EQUAL
- address
- 3KqD8K2bro8r7X65jjMJRKrvCDHtjq33A8